Effective drying - minimal tangling
spacious drum with interior light
automatically switches off when the degree of dryness selected has been reached = energy saver
No start delay facility and Start button must be physically pressed to activate drying - and it is not possible to use an automatic timer to start the machine during the night and use electricity on Energy 7 low cost tariff
Overall a good machine but disappointing that it is difficult for users except insomniacs to make use of cheap rate electricity which is now becoming a much more important issue.
